Common Causes of your Foundation Problems in Huntington Park
Soil Settlement
Shifting or sinking soil under your foundation causes uneven settling, which can lead to cracks and structural issues.
Moisture Changes
Seasonal soil changes, like expansion during wet periods and shrinking during dry spells, put stress on your foundation, leading to cracks and instability.
Tree Roots
Nearby growing tree roots can shift the soil beneath your foundation, causing cracks and uneven support.
Hydrostatic Pressure
Saturated soil creates hydrostatic pressure, pushing against foundation walls and causing cracks or bowing over time.
Plumbing Leaks
Plumbing leaks near your foundation can saturate the soil, weakening its stability and leading to foundation movement or cracks.
Temperature Changes
Freeze-thaw cycles cause the soil around your home to expand and contract, which can cause for your foundation to shift and cause damage.
Climate Conditions
Heavy rains or drought can cause soil to shift, leading to cracks and instability in your foundation. Foundation repair restores stability, protecting your home from further damage and ensuring long-term safety.
